About John V.
John V. is an Analytics Engineer at Health Catalyst, where he has worked since 2019. He specializes in data analysis, dashboard design, and reporting to support quality improvement initiatives in healthcare.
Work at Health Catalyst
John V. has been employed at Health Catalyst as an Analytics Engineer since 2019. In this role, he develops subject area data marts that support analysis, reporting, and monitoring of outcome and process metrics. He designs and builds dashboards that facilitate the monitoring of quality measures and regulatory reporting, utilizing tools such as QlikView and Leading Wisely/PopInsights. Additionally, he creates reports using RMarkdown, which enhances data storytelling and supports strategic decision-making.
Previous Experience in Analytics and IT
Before joining Health Catalyst, John V. worked at Spectrum Health as an Application Development Analyst - Business Intelligence from 2016 to 2019. His responsibilities included analyzing data to identify areas for improvement and supporting quality improvement projects. He also held positions at CSM Group as an IT Technician and IT Technician Intern, where he gained foundational experience in IT support. Additionally, he worked as an Information Systems Intern at Lake Michigan Credit Union in 2015.
Education and Expertise
John V. earned a Bachelor of Business Administration (B.B.A.) from Western Michigan University - Haworth College of Business, where he studied Information Systems, Business Analytics, and Business from 2014 to 2017. He also holds an Associate's Degree in Computer Information Systems from Grand Rapids Community College, which he completed in 2014.
